How to fix?

Upgrade Debian:14 mediawiki to version 1:1.19.2-1 or higher.

NVD Description

Note: Versions mentioned in the description apply only to the upstream mediawiki package and not the mediawiki package as distributed by Debian. See How to fix? for Debian:14 relevant fixed versions and status.

MediaWiki before 1.18.5, and 1.19.x before 1.19.2 saves passwords in the local database, (1) which could make it easier for context-dependent attackers to obtain cleartext passwords via a brute-force attack or, (2) when an authentication plugin returns a false in the strict function, could allow remote attackers to use old passwords for non-existing accounts in an external authentication system via unspecified vectors.
